Wright speaks
Rep. Wright has stood up to speak to Rep. Jones' motion for censure rather than expulsion.
"I am innocent of the criminal charges before me, however, I need an opportunity to prove that. This less than the appropriate setting to do that," he said.
He says he can't speak his mind and fully defend himself on the House floor without compromising his criminal case.
"My voters will have a chance to make that decision in 60 days," Wright said, his voice cracking.
